2. Ingredients for Pumpkin Cottage Cheese Muffins

  • 1 cup pumpkin puree (fresh or canned)
  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our or whole wheat flour for added health benefits
  • ¾ cup cottage cheese
  • ½ cup granulated sugar or honey for natural sweetness
  • 2 large eggs
  • ½ cup vegetable oil or melted coconut oil
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• ¼ teaspoon salt

3. Step-by-step Instructions to Make Pumpkin Cottage Cheese Muffins

Mix the Wet Ingredients

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the pumpkin puree, cottage cheese, eggs, vegetable oil, and vanilla extract until smooth and well combined.

Combine the Dry Ingredients

In a separate bowl, sift together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t. Mix thoroughly.

Combine Wet and Dry Mixtures

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, folding gently until just combined. Do not overmix to keep the muffins fluffy.

Fill the Muffin Tin

Line a muffin tin with paper liners or lightly grease it. Spoon the batter evenly into each cavity, filling about ¾ full for perfect muffins.

Bake to Perfection

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Allow the muffins to cool slightly before serving.

4. Storage Tips for Leftover Pumpkin Muffins

Store these healthy pumpkin snacks in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. For longer storage, refrigerate for up to a week or freeze for up to 3 months. Reheat in the oven or microwave for a freshly baked feel.

6.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about Pumpkin Muffins

Can I substitute cottage cheese with Greek yogurt?

Yes, you can substitute cottage cheese with Greek yogurt for a similar texture and added protein. It will give your muffins a slightly tangier flavor.

Are these pumpkin muffins suitable for a gluten-free diet?

To make these muffins gluten-free, simply subst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end. Make sure to check your baking powder for gluten content.

How long does it take to prepare these muffins?

The total prep time is approximately 10 minutes, with baking taking about 20-25 minutes. So, from start to finish, you can enjoy freshly baked pumpkin muffins in under 40 minutes.

Can I make these muffins vegan?

Yes! Replace eggs with flaxseed meal or applesauce and use a plant-based cottage cheese alternative or silken tofu. Adjust sweetness according to your preference.

Delicious Pumpkin Cottage Cheese Muffins for Breakfast Bliss

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

These pumpkin cottage cheese muffins are soft, moist, and bursting with flavors of pumpkin spice and creamy cheese, making them an ideal breakfast or snack option.

  • Total Time: 35-40 minutes
  • Yield: 12 muffins

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up pumpkin puree
  • 1 cup cottage cheese
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up vegetable oil
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on nutmeg
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a muffin tin with paper liners.
  2. In a large bowl, mix pumpkin puree, cottage cheese, eggs, and oil until smooth.
  3. In another b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, baking powder,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t.
  4. Gradually add dry ingredients to wet ingredients, mixing until just combined.
  5. Scoop batter into muffin cups, filling about 3/4 full.
  6. Bake for 20-25 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  7. Allow muffins to cool slightly before serving.

Notes

  • Use fresh pumpkin puree for best flavor.
  • You can add a handful of raisins or chocolate chips for variation.
  • Store muffins in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20-25 minutes
  • Method: Baking
  • Cuisine: American
  • Diet: Healthy, Kid-friendly
